It is first released on March 03, 2008 as part of Duffy's album "Rockferry" which includes 12 tracks in total. ✔️
What is the meaning behind Oh Boy lyrics?
When we delve into what the artist truly meant to convey, Duffy's 'Oh Boy' is an emotional request for help and company at the same time, portraying closeness and weakness by means of the imagery of 'deep brown eyes' and 'window to my heart.' Oh boy lyrics highlight mostly the aspects of love, reflection, joy, solitude, and heartbreak. On the other side, the song here emphasizes emotional reliance, strong bond, openness, the need for mercy, and the continuous support and joy of high emotions and ecstatic feelings.
